Bio

Wendy Bravo is the Program Coordinator for the Office of Education Abroad and works closely with faculty-led programs, internships abroad, and special programs. Having studied abroad twice in college, she is passionate about learning different cultures and getting lost in big cities. Originally from Southern California, Wendy has lived in three different states but has been adopted by South Florida. Throughout the school year, she is also an SLS instructor. In this role, she equips first-year students in life and 21st century skills to help them navigate through their college experience.  When she is not in the office, she is either trying a new recipe, reading a historical fiction novel, or exploring fun venues in Miami.  She holds a bachelor’s degree from Franklin & Marshall College and a master’s degree in International and Intercultural Education from FIU.
